Evaluate Star Ratings

In what ways can star ratings help homeowners choose a painting contractor? Star ratings offer a quick visual representation of a contractor's overall reputation. A higher rating generally reflects consistent quality and client satisfaction, making it a critical consideration for homeowners. Nevertheless, it is important to consider the volume of reviews in addition to the star rating; a contractor with a high rating based on few reviews may not provide a reliable assessment. Conversely, a lower rating from numerous reviews might signal persistent issues. Homeowners should additionally seek out trends in ratings, including repeated references to professionalism or punctuality. By analyzing these ratings thoughtfully, homeowners can make informed decisions and increase the likelihood of hiring a competent painting contractor.

Insurance and Warranty Information

Grasping the financial elements of a painting project is essential, but clients must also consider the protection offered by insurance and warranties. When hiring a painting contractor, it is vital to verify that they carry liability insurance. This protects homeowners from potential damages or accidents that may occur during the project. Additionally, clients should ask about workers' compensation insurance to safeguard against injuries experienced by workers during the project.

Warranties also play an important role; homeowners should question the timeframe and extent of both labor and materials. A trustworthy contractor ought to provide a warranty that guarantees the quality of workmanship and materials used. By discussing these important inquiries, customers can enable a smoother and more secure paint project outcome.

How to Understand Pricing and Obtain Written Estimates

Navigating the intricacies of securing written estimates and understanding pricing can substantially impact the overall process of selecting a painting contractor. To get a better grasp of expenses, homeowners should gather comprehensive estimates from various contractors. A comprehensive estimate should outline materials, labor, and any extra charges, eliminating the possibility of surprise costs down the line.

It is important to evaluate these quotes not only in terms of cost but also in the range of services specified. Customers are advised to ask about the standard of materials used and the contractor's experience, as these considerations can affect the end outcome.

Furthermore, obtaining a written quote works as a contractual agreement, safeguarding both the client and the service provider. This paperwork should detail completion dates, description payment terms, and coverage terms. By emphasizing honesty and straightforwardness, clients can decide with confidence and hire a contractor that aligns with their budget and expectations.

Key Steps for a Seamless Painting Process

When clients have decided on their painting contractor and settled the estimates, the following step requires ensuring a smooth painting process. Clear communication is essential; clients should discuss project timelines, expectations, and any specific requirements with the contractor. Setting up the space ahead of time can considerably boost productivity. This includes relocating furniture, protecting floors, and making sure the space is tidy and reachable.

Moreover, it is vital to designate a primary contact for both sides to manage any issues that may arise during the painting project. Clients should also confirm the contractor's intended paint types and color schemes to minimize misunderstandings. Frequent updates can assist in maintaining clarity on overall progress and quality expectations.

Finally, clients need to anticipate sudden alterations, as they are common in every project. By adhering to these guidelines, clients can foster a collaborative work setting and help ensure a positive painting outcome.
